VC 2008命令行下有一个编译器,名叫cl.exe。由于最近正在尝试搭建PC^2编译系统,因此需要研究如何在命令行下使用该编译器。
需要增加一些环境变量,注意,分号是用于分隔各个变量的。
以下均假设VC 2008安装在默认路径。
增加INCLUDE变量,设置为C:\Program Files\Microsoft Visual Studio 9.0\VC\include
增加LIB变量,设置为C:\Program Files\Microsoft Visual Studio 9.0\VC\lib;C:\Program Files\Microsoft Visual Studio 9.0\VC\bin;C:\Program Files\Microsoft SDKs\Windows\v6.0A\Lib
其中,C:\Program Files\Microsoft SDKs\Windows\v6.0A\Lib似乎是Vista下才需要设置的。XP下就不知道了。
最后,在系统的PATH变量后增加:C:\Program Files\Microsoft Visual Studio 9.0\VC\bin;C:\Program Files\Microsoft Visual Studio 9.0\Common7\IDE;
之后就可以使用cl.exe xxxx.cpp这样的格式在任意路径编译文件了。当然,这个只是编译命令行程序。如果是带窗体的程序,可能会复杂一点。
在命令行下使用VC 2008的编译器
最新推荐文章于 2021-05-18 04:22:03 发布
本文介绍如何配置VC2008的cl.exe编译器环境变量以实现命令行编译,包括设置INCLUDE、LIB及PATH等变量。
2282

被折叠的 条评论
为什么被折叠?



